Steven Forgie wrote:
>
> I curious about the quality of the speakers and what the deal was with
> the pricing. When ever I ask for pricing on them they say the speakers
> cost $2000 dollars or so but they can give them to me for $800. It's
> hard to get a feel for what a good price actually is for them.
>

Steven,

Nuance is a Canadian company based out of Markham (right next door and
soon to be in the Greater Mega-city Toronto).

The only anoying thing I have with the Nuance company is that they WILL
NOT publish any figures concerning their products. Although it seems
suspicious, they feel that if you like the sound of the speaker and can
compare them to others based on the sound, then you should buy them.

However, I have heard rumors that they have at least as good quality as
some top end Bose speaker systems.

As far as I and the inlaw's know to date, Nuance makes 4 catagories of
speaker sets.

They have the Magic, Star, Spatial, and Grand Series.

as well, ther is the cen 1 and cen 2 (center speakers) sat 1 and sat 2
(satellites) and sub 1 and sub 2 (subwoofers)

the 1's and 2's I believe they make reference to something they call the
"Sonic Signature" (I suspect the frequency response plot...) and to the
model/size of the speaker.

I have also heard that for '98 they are comming out with a "super grand"
speaker that will have a 7 1/2 ' height, 200W powered sub, 4 x 10",
1x8", and 2x2" tweets athat will weight close to 250lbs.....Jesus!!!


but,

my inlaws stock the following, and beside the different catagories I've
included some SUGGESTED RETAIL pricing Cdn):

magic 1
star 2 (woof,tweet,port) $600(incl stands)(2' speakers on a 2'
stand)
spatial 3 (woof, mid,tweet) $1000 (incl stands)(4' speakers on a 3"
stand)
studio grands (??)

cen 1 ($150)
cen 2 ($200)

sat 1 ($200) (little speaks 6"^3)
sat 2 ($400) (6"x5"x10" with wall mounts) (I LOVE these)

sub 1 (50W)
sub 2 ($400) (100W)

I'd be a tad leery of a company (Nuance) that won't provide their
products for testing to magazines. In fact, they threatened Andrew
Marshall (AUDIO IDEAS GUIDE) with a lawsuit, should he choose to buy
and test their speakers! Wouldn't even allow him into their exhibit at
a show.

That said, I'd pick AIG's integrity over not only Nuance, but any
other audio/video manufacturer out there. A small, but mighty fine
(and might I proudly add, Canadian) magazine.

There's a plethora of superb speaker manufacturers right in your own
backyard - Paradigm, Mirage, Energy, PSB, to name a few. Why not
check them out?
